package com.amazonaws.codegen.protocol;
/**
* Provides various pieces of information that are specific to certain protocols.
*/
public interface ProtocolMetadataProvider {
/**
* @return True if protocol uses some form of JSON wire format. False otherwise.
*/
boolean isJsonProtocol();
/**
* @return True if protocol uses XML as the wire format. False otherwise.
*/
boolean isXmlProtocol();
/**
* @return True if protocol uses CBOR as the wire format. False otherwise.
*/
boolean isCborProtocol();
/**
* @return True if protocol uses Ion as the wire format. False otherwise.
*/
boolean isIonProtocol();
/**
* @return The content type to use when sending requests. Currently only respected by JSON
* protocols.
*/
String getContentType();
/**
* @return The name of the Unmarshaller Context class used by the generated unmarshaller
* classes.
*/
String getUnmarshallerContextClassName();
/**
* @return The suffix for generated unmarshaller classes. I.e. FooStaxUnmarshaller or
* FooJsonUnmarshaller.
*/
String getUnmarshallerClassSuffix();
/**
* @return The default implementation of exception unmarshallers to use or derive from.
* Currently only used by XML protocols.
*/
String getExceptionUnmarshallerImpl();
/**
* @return The protocol factory implementation to use for JSON services.
*/
String getProtocolFactoryImplFqcn();
/**
* @return The fully qualified class name of the exception class that all service exceptions
* will be inherited from. Not to be confused with the service specific base exception which
* would extend from this base exception.
*/
String getBaseExceptionFqcn();
/**
* @return The fully qualified class name of the base request class.
*/
String getRequestBaseFqcn();
}
